It says no EdgeInputFormat is given. So you might have forgotten to give edge list? In the code it says:
JsonLongDoubleFloatDoubleVertexInputFormat * VertexInputFormat that features <code>long</code> vertex ID's, * <code>double</code> vertex values and <code>float</code> * out-edge weights, and <code>double</code> message types, * specified in JSON format. So giving an EdgeInputFormat and an edge input may make it work.
